Job Title: Clinical Operations Informatics Specialist

Location(s): Richmond, VA

Complete Description:

The role supports workflow improvement, clinical data analysis, and validation work that informs practice and decision making across Health Services. This is a clinical facing role with a work focus on clinical practice and end user experience. They will work closely with the Health Services EHR team and alongside the technical teams responsible for EHR configuration and development.

Knowledge, Skills, Abilities or Competencies:

Minimum:

  • Demonstrated experience in independently structuring unclassified medical data from unstructured texts and mapping data elements to standard vocabulary, enabling interoperability, clinical decision support, coding, and data analytics.
  • Deep understanding of medical vocabularies from both a clinical viewpoint and informatics perspective.
  • Extensive experience pulling data out of electronic health record systems.
  • Demonstrated experience answering clinical questions into analysis of data from an electronic health record system.
  • Demonstrated experience validating EHR data with outside data sources.
  • Demonstrated experience validating EHR data through triangulation with other data within the EHR.
  • Demonstrated experience documenting workflows from clinical practice into EHR data entry and data management.
  • Extensive experience with applying national EHR standards to an EHR product.
  • Demonstrated experience standardizing processes around an EHR implementation.
  • Demonstrated experience analyzing and documenting clinical workflows in a multidisciplinary care setting.
  • Demonstrated ability to communicate clinical and data findings clearly to non-technical audiences including medical staff and leadership.
  • Experience working in a multidisciplinary clinical environment with multiple stakeholder groups.

Additional Considerations:

  • Clinical or medical background (nursing, medicine, pharmacy, or similar) preferred.
  • Correctional or institutional healthcare experience desired; experience in other constrained,
  • multidisciplinary clinical environments may substitute.
  • Experience with EHR systems in a clinical capacity required.

Core Duties:

  • Clinical workflow documentation.
  • Documenting current workflows, identifying gaps, supporting staff-facing improvements, and contributing to standardization across state facilities. Establish documented inventory of HSU clinical workflows in EHR with prioritized improvement recommendations.
  • Data extraction, analysis and visualization.
  • Pulling data from the EHR to answer clinical and operational questions and validating it against reliable data sets. Building reporting that informs practice, and otherwise visualizing data that supports leadership decision-making with evidence. Establish practice for clinical data extraction and reporting with some completed reports answering live HSU questions.
  • Validation and testing.
  • Validation of EHR updates from user perspective view. Consistent testing coverage of the base system in addition to support for MAR and related project components. Establish documented reduction in validation gaps on EHR changes.
  • Direct support to medical staff.
  • Acting as a clinical point of contact for EHR-related questions and requests, with responsiveness as an explicit value. Successful handoff of documentation and established processes for continuity of work.
